791 Park Avenue, 14th Floor On the 14th Floor of 791 Park Avenue sits a highly coveted 12-room, pre-war masterpiece. Enter Apartment 14B from a private elevator landing that opens into a magnificent entrance gallery serving as the focal point of the home. It connects seamlessly to the living room—an open expanse framed by four west-facing windows with high-floor views overlooking Park Avenue. Along with the adjoining dining room, the space provides ample space for grand-scale entertaining. A powder room off the gallery is perfect for guests. Spanning approximately 4,000 sq ft, the apartment comprises four bedrooms, four and a half baths, and a versatile library—outfitted with custom shelving—that can easily serve as a fifth bedroom. The grand, eat-in kitchen is complete with a breakfast room, staff room, wine storage, and laundry. The primary suite is distinctly positioned for privacy, featuring a dedicated dressing area and an ensuite bathroom with dual sinks. The secondary bedroom wing has a hallway of closets and three oversized bedrooms with beautiful open views. Designed by renowned architects George and Edward Blum, 791 Park Avenue is a well-maintained pre-war cooperative with just thirty-two units. Amenities include a full-time doorman, a live-in resident manager, and a gym. The building allows 50% financing and there's a 2% flip tax. The Upper East Side is a prestigious residential neighborhood in Manhattan known for its historic charm, tree-lined streets, and cultural attractions. It encompasses the Museum Mile, featuring renowned institutions like the Metropolitan Museum of Art and the Guggenheim Museum. The area exudes an elegant and sophisticated atmosphere, attracting families, professionals, and art enthusiasts.
